Acqua Recovery is an addiction and mental health treatment provider in Utah offering a comprehensive continuum of care. The practice provides residential treatment programs (minimum 30 days, extendable to 90 days and beyond), partial hospitalization programs, intensive outpatient programs, and outpatient services. They specialize in dual diagnosis treatment, addressing co-occurring mental health and substance use disorders with a focus on identifying underlying trauma and mental health issues. The facility offers medication-assisted treatment for opioid, heroin, fentanyl, and alcohol addiction, combined with therapy and holistic healing approaches. Acqua Recovery also provides sober living accommodations for men and women, and an aftercare program including relapse prevention planning and alumni support. Treatment is delivered using a trauma-informed, holistic, and compassionate approach.

Evidence-based approaches

Trauma-informed care

Trauma-Informed Care. Approaches addiction as something layered on top of unprocessed trauma, not in isolation. Pacing matters more than confrontation.

Holistic

Holistic Care. Adds nutrition, sleep, movement, and mind-body practices alongside the clinical work. Recovery is whole-person; the body matters too.

Group therapy

Group Therapy. A small facilitated circle where people working on similar struggles practice naming what is hard, hearing themselves in others, and learning skills together. The room is the medicine.

MAT

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T). Pairs FDA-approved medications with counseling and behavioral therapy. Standard of care for opioid and alcohol use disorder; emerging evidence in gambling for impulsivity-targeting agents.
